Jeffrey Edward Epstein foi um financista e abusador sexual de menores estadunidense. Ele começou sua carreira profissional como professor de

matemática na Dalton School. Após sua demissão da escola em 1976, ele entrou no setor bancário e financeiro, trabalhando no Bear Stearns em várias funções, antes de abrir sua própria empresa. Epstein cultivou um círculo social de elite e proxenetou muitas mulheres e meninas que ele e seus associados abusaram sexualmente. A terceira temporada da série de televisão americana de comédia dramática Younger, baseada no livro de Pamela Redmond Satran de mesmo nome, criado e produzido por Darren Star. A série é estrelada por Sutton Foster como a protagonista, com Debi Mazar, Miriam Shor, Nico Tortorella, Hilary Duff, Molly Bernard e Peter Hermann co-estrelando outros papéis principais. O piloto foi escolhido para uma série em abril de 2014, com um pedido de 12 episódios. A primeira temporada consistiu em 12 episódios, estreando em 31 de março de 2015 às 10 da noite, horário do leste. A terceira temporada começou a ser exibida em 28 de setembro de 2016 às 22h.
